Why Do Weather Widgets Have Refresh Rates?

Weather widgets are designed to update at specific intervals to balance data accuracy with device performance and battery life. Frequent updates can drain battery life, while infrequent updates may provide outdated information. Therefore, manufacturers set refresh rates to optimize this balance.

Common Refresh Rates Across Devices

  • Smartphones: On iOS devices, widgets typically update every 20 to 30 minutes, depending on system settings and app configurations. (discussions.apple.com)

  • Smartwatches: Devices like the Garmin Forerunner 245 Series update weather information approximately once an hour, though this can vary based on connectivity and settings. (forums.garmin.com)

Strategies to Enhance Weather Widget Refresh Rates During Workouts

  1. Enable Auto-Refresh Features:
  • Samsung Devices: Recent updates allow the weather widget to refresh automatically when movement is detected. To activate this feature:
  • Open the weather widget settings.
  • Toggle on "Auto refresh on the go." (samsung.com)
  1. Adjust Background App Refresh Settings:
  • iOS Devices: Ensure that background app refresh is enabled for the weather app to allow it to update in the background. Navigate to Settings > General > Background App Refresh, and toggle on the weather app. (forums.macrumors.com)
  1. Utilize Third-Party Apps with Customizable Refresh Rates:
  • Some applications offer weather widgets with adjustable refresh intervals, allowing users to set more frequent updates during workouts.
  1. Manually Refresh Before Workouts:
  • Before starting your exercise, open the weather app to manually refresh the data, ensuring you have the most current information.

Considerations for Optimal Performance

  • Battery Life: Frequent updates can drain battery life. Balance the need for timely information with battery conservation, especially during extended workouts.

  • Connectivity: Ensure a stable internet connection to facilitate timely updates.

  • Device Compatibility: Not all devices support customizable refresh rates. Check your device's capabilities and settings to determine available options.
